b. Square or Rectangular Cans. These cans have three measurements. The
first measurement recorded is the longest measurement of the can end, the second
number is the shortest measurement of the can end, and the third number is the height
of the can. The height measurement is from the manufacturer's double seam (bottom of
the can) to the packer's double seam (top of the can). Thus, the can size is designated
by three sets of numbers and recorded in the following order: 402 (4 and 2/16 inches,
the longest can end measurement) by 303 (3 and 3/16 inches, the width of the can end)
by 1012 (10 and 12/16 inches, the can height). (See Figure 1-7.)
Figure 1-7. Measuring the size of a square or rectangular can.
